dc.description.abstractUAVs have ignited our curiosity to understand the mechanism of flight and improve the way these vehicles fly to enable them to be of great benefit in various applications such as exploration, package delivery, warehouse inventory scanning, military use, and many other applications. Nevertheless, these applications of drones face limitations due to their precision landing accuracy. The problem occurs due to sensing errors, control algorithms, external factors, and operator errors. Also, the current system needs to make it possible to fix real-time errors caused by the environment. Our research aims to help UAVs solve the problem by developing a digital twin that can land precisely using sensor data to optimize motion planning. A promising way to design, test, and improve UAV precision landing systems is to use digital twin technology. It can be used to design, test, and improve the way a drone lands precisely. This can help make the landing process more accurate and safe. This paper gives an overview of the current state of digital twin technology for UAV precision landing, including different ways to sense, control, and optimize. Along with the Digital Twin, we also propose an error calculation and optimization algorithm that helps the drone land exactly where it needs to. The results strongly substantiate that both the algorithm and the digital twin performed well.
